Изучение программирования с нуля может быть захватывающим и интеллектуально стимулирующим опытом. Однако, для тех, кто только начинает свой путь в мире программирования, это может быть также немного пугающим и сложным. Что же нужно сделать, чтобы начать программировать с нуля и достигнуть успеха?
Самое важное — начните с основ. Перед тем, как погрузиться в изучение сложных языков программирования, необходимо понять базовые принципы и концепции, лежащие в основе программирования. Примите к сведению основные концепты, такие как переменные, условия и циклы. Научитесь анализировать проблемы и создавать алгоритмы решений. Без крепкого фундамента будет трудно разбираться в более сложных аспектах программирования.
Второй совет — практика. Программирование — это навык, который можно усовершенствовать только через практику. Попробуйте решать маленькие и простые задачи, чтобы привыкнуть к синтаксису языка программирования и понять его ключевые возможности. Затем перейдите к более сложным задачам, постепенно углубляясь в каждый аспект языка. Регулярная практика поможет вам освоиться в программировании и развить свои навыки.
И, конечно, будьте настойчивыми и терпеливыми. Программирование — это сложный процесс, требующий времени и усилий. Очень редко кто-то становится экспертом в программировании за одну ночь. Будьте готовы к тому, что вам понадобится время и практика, чтобы стать хорошим программистом. Не бойтесь делать ошибки и из них учиться. Заглядывайте в онлайн-ресурсы и учебники, создавайте сетевые связи с другими программистами и постоянно развивайтесь. Со временем у вас будет достаточно опыта и знаний, чтобы стать программистом с нуля.
Как развить программирование с нуля: полезные рекомендации
Если вы уже начали программировать и хотите развить свои навыки дальше, вам необходимо следовать нескольким полезным рекомендациям:
1. Участвуйте в проектах с открытым исходным кодом
Присоединяйтесь к разработке открытых проектов и вносите свой вклад. Это поможет вам изучить лучшие практики программирования, освоить новые технологии и улучшить свои навыки. Благодаря работе в команде вы также получите ценный опыт совместной разработки и улучшите свои коммуникационные навыки.
2. Читайте исходный код других программистов
Изучайте и анализируйте исходный код других программистов. Это поможет вам понять различные подходы к решению задач, улучшит ваш стиль программирования и расширит ваш кругозор. Открытые репозитории на платформах GitHub и Bitbucket предоставляют широкий выбор проектов, в которых вы можете найти интересные решения и полезные практики.
3. Участвуйте в соревнованиях и задачах на программирование
Принимайте участие в соревнованиях и задачах на программирование. Это отличный способ проверить свои навыки и узнать, как вы справляетесь с реальными задачами. Кроме того, соревнования могут помочь вам наладить работу под давлением, улучшить вашу скорость и эффективность кодирования.
4. Продолжайте обучение
Программирование это постоянный процесс обучения. Всегда стремитесь узнавать новое и расширять свои знания. Читайте книги, проходите онлайн-курсы, следите за новостями в мире программирования. Используйте информацию из различных источников для того, чтобы развиваться и стать лучшим разработчиком.
Следуя этим рекомендациям, вы сможете существенно улучшить свои навыки программирования и продолжить развитие в этой увлекательной сфере.
Подготовка к программированию: основные шаги
Выбор языка программирования Первым шагом на пути к освоению программирования является выбор языка программирования, с которым вы будете работать. Существует множество различных языков, каждый из которых имеет свои особенности и области применения. Начните с изучения основных языков, таких как Python, Java или JavaScript, и выберите тот, который вам более интересен и подходит для ваших целей. | Изучение основ После выбора языка программирования, следующим шагом будет изучение его основных принципов и концепций. Основы программирования включают в себя понятия, такие как переменные, операторы, условия, циклы и функции. Существует множество ресурсов и онлайн-курсов, которые помогут вам освоить эти концепции. |
Практика и создание проектов Помимо изучения теории, очень важно практиковаться и создавать собственные проекты. Создание проектов поможет вам применить полученные знания на практике, а также развить навыки решения проблем и алгоритмического мышления. Начните с простых проектов, таких как создание консольной игры или веб-страницы, и постепенно усложняйте задачи. | Участие в сообществе и обмен опытом Программирование — это область, где очень важно общаться с другими программистами, делиться своими находками и задавать вопросы. Присоединяйтесь к сообществам разработчиков, участвуйте в форумах и чате, где вы можете обсудить свои трудности и получить советы от опытных программистов. Обмен опытом поможет вам быстрее развиваться и найти поддержку в своих начинаниях. |
Непрерывное обучение и саморазвитие Программирование — это область, которая постоянно развивается и меняется. Чтобы оставаться в тренде и не отставать от новых технологий, важно постоянно обучаться и развиваться. Читайте книги, следите за блогами и подкастами, участвуйте в онлайн-курсах и конференциях. Непрерывное обучение поможет вам расширить свои знания и навыки в программировании. | Стратегия решения проблем Программирование — это решение проблем. Часто вы будете сталкиваться с ошибками и сложностями, но важно научиться эффективно и систематически их решать. Используйте отладчики, тестирование и логическое мышление для анализа и исправления ошибок. Разбивайте сложные задачи на более маленькие и решайте их по частям. Учитесь у своих ошибок и стремитесь постоянно улучшаться. |
Следуя этим основным шагам, вы сможете успешно начать свой путь в программировании. Помните, что самое главное — это практика, терпение и настойчивость. Удачи!
Выбор языка программирования: как определиться
- Изучите основные языки программирования: Прежде чем принимать окончательное решение, изучите основные языки программирования, такие как Python, JavaScript, Java, C++ и Ruby. Изучение основ каждого из этих языков поможет вам получить представление о различных подходах к программированию и выбрать наиболее подходящий для вас.
- Определите свои цели: Важно определить, для чего вы хотите использовать навыки программирования. Если вас интересует веб-разработка, то для вас подойдут языки программирования, такие как HTML, CSS и JavaScript. Если вашей целью является разработка мобильных приложений, то вам стоит изучить языки программирования, такие как Java или Swift.
- Учтите сложность языка: Некоторые языки программирования более сложны в изучении, чем другие. Если вы начинаете программировать с нуля, то рекомендуется выбрать язык с легкими вводными материалами и хорошей документацией для начинающих программистов.
- Учите практически: Ключевым аспектом при изучении языка программирования является практика. Начните с написания простых программ и постепенно переходите к более сложным. Это поможет вам лучше понять язык и структуру программирования.
Какой язык программирования выбрать — это решение, которое зависит от ваших целей, интересов и личных предпочтений. Не бойтесь экспериментировать и пробовать разные языки, чтобы найти тот, который наиболее подходит именно вам.
Обучение программированию: эффективные стратегии
Если вы только начинаете изучать программирование с нуля, важно иметь эффективную стратегию, чтобы максимально эффективно использовать своё время и достичь успеха. Вот несколько полезных советов, которые помогут вам достичь вашей цели:
- Выберите язык программирования: Прежде чем начать изучать программирование, вам необходимо выбрать язык программирования, который соответствует вашим потребностям и целям. Рекомендуется начать с популярных и широко используемых языков, таких как Python или JavaScript.
- Изучайте пошагово: Программирование — это сложная дисциплина, и освоение её требует времени и терпения. Рекомендуется начать с простых концепций и постепенно двигаться к более сложным. Изучение пошагово поможет вам лучше освоить каждый аспект программирования.
- Практикуйтесь регулярно: Изучение программирования требует постоянной практики. Отведите время каждый день или несколько раз в неделю для практики написания кода и решения задач. Это поможет вам укрепить ваши навыки и развить интуицию в программировании.
- Принимайте вызовы и создавайте проекты: Начните принимать вызовы и создавайте свои собственные проекты, чтобы применить свои знания на практике. Это поможет вам улучшить ваши навыки программирования и дать вам возможность разработать полноценное приложение.
- Пользуйтесь ресурсами: Существует множество отличных ресурсов, которые помогут вам в изучении программирования. Воспользуйтесь онлайн-курсами, учебниками, форумами и сообществами программистов, чтобы получать поддержку и дополнительную информацию.
- Не бойтесь ошибок: В процессе изучения программирования вы, скорее всего, столкнётесь с ошибками и неудачами. Однако не позволяйте им сбиться с пути. Ошибки — это часть процесса, и каждый программист их совершает. Используйте их для улучшения своих навыков и лучшего понимания программирования.
- Общайтесь с другими программистами: Получение обратной связи от опытных программистов может быть очень полезным для вашего развития. Присоединяйтесь к сообществам программистов, участвуйте в форумах и общайтесь с другими студентами программирования. Вы будете знакомиться с новыми идеями и получать ценные советы от тех, кто уже прошёл путь, по которому вы сейчас идёте.
Следуя этим эффективным стратегиям, вы сможете учиться программированию и достичь успеха в этой увлекательной и полезной области.
Практика программирования: ключевые принципы
Одним из важнейших принципов практики программирования является регулярная тренировка. Начните с малого, уделяя каждый день несколько часов для написания кода. Это поможет вам развить способность к решению проблем, постепенно увеличивая уровень сложности задач.
Также важно стремиться к разнообразию ваших программных проектов. Пробуйте разные языки программирования, фреймворки и платформы. Это поможет вам расширить ваши знания и навыки, а также учебный опыт. Не бойтесь экспериментировать и изучать новые инструменты.
Следующий принцип — систематизация вашего кода. Создавайте папки и файловую структуру, которая будет удобна для вас. Это позволит вам легко найти нужный код и улучшит вашу продуктивность. Также не забывайте о версионности вашего кода с помощью системы контроля версий, такой как Git.
Не бойтесь столкновения с проблемами и ошибками. Они являются неотъемлемой частью процесса программирования. Используйте их в качестве возможности для развития и улучшения ваших навыков. Лучшие программисты извлекают ценные уроки из своих неудач и умеют быстро решать возникающие проблемы.
И наконец, но не менее важно — учитеся работать в команде. Программирование редко сводится к самостоятельной деятельности. Умение сотрудничать с другими программистами, общаться и делиться знаниями поможет вам расти и расширять свои горизонты.
Продвижение в программировании: советы для успеха
Начать программировать с нуля может быть захватывающим и волнительным опытом. Это новая область знаний, она требует терпения, усидчивости и постоянного обучения. Чтобы помочь вам достичь успеха в программировании, вот несколько полезных советов.
1. Установите цели и создайте план.
Прежде чем начать изучать программирование, определите, чего вы хотите достичь и какой язык или технологию вы хотите изучить. Создайте план изучения, разбив его на небольшие цели. Это поможет вам увидеть прогресс и оставаться мотивированным.
2. Найдите правильные ресурсы.
Существует множество ресурсов для изучения программирования, включая онлайн-курсы, учебники, форумы и YouTube-каналы. Отберите ресурсы, которые лучше всего соответствуют вашему стилю обучения и целям. Не бойтесь использовать несколько разных ресурсов для получения максимальной пользы.
3. Пишите код регулярно.
Одним из ключевых аспектов успешного обучения программированию является практика. Отводите время каждый день или каждую неделю для написания кода. Постепенно увеличивайте сложность задач, чтобы развивать свои навыки.
4. Создавайте проекты.
Чтобы закрепить свои знания, попробуйте создавать собственные проекты. Найдите проблему, которую можно решить с помощью программирования, и начните ее реализацию. Это поможет вам применить свои знания на практике и развить свои навыки.
5. Будьте активными в сообществе.
Программирование — это коллективное усилие, и вступление в сообщество программистов поможет вам узнать больше, получить поддержку и наставничество от более опытных разработчиков. Присоединяйтесь к форумам, участвуйте в митапах и прочитайте блоги других программистов.
6. Не бойтесь ошибок и трудностей.
Программирование — это процесс обучения, и ошибки и трудности — это часть этого процесса. Важно запомнить, что каждый программист стал опытным благодаря преодолению проблем. Если вы столкнулись с проблемой, не бойтесь спросить помощи и продолжайте искать решение.
Следуя этим советам, вы сможете продвигаться в программировании и достичь успеха в этой увлекательной и перспективной области знаний.